Nicki Minaj’s ‘Pink Friday 2’ Promo Budget Sparks Legal Row

In a surprising turn of events, a court filing has surfaced showing that Nicki Minaj’s team contested the promotional budget proposed for her forthcoming album, Pink Friday 2. The dispute, now part of an ongoing legal battle between 24/7 Productions and the artist, highlights the high stakes involved in album promotion.

What the Court Revealed

The evidence, obtained by TMZ, details the budget proposal that 24/7 Productions presented to the artist’s management. According to the documents, the proposed amount was deemed “extremely low” by Minaj’s representatives, prompting a formal objection. The filing does not disclose the exact figures, but the language used suggests a significant shortfall relative to industry standards for a major release.

Why Promotion Matters for a Major Release

Album promotion is a critical component of a successful launch. From radio play and streaming playlists to social media campaigns and touring, a robust budget ensures that a project reaches its target audience. For an artist of Nicki Minaj’s stature, a well-funded promotional push can translate into higher sales, streaming numbers, and chart performance.

The Legal Implications

While the exact legal arguments remain confidential, the dispute underscores the importance of clear contractual agreements regarding marketing spend. Artists and their teams often negotiate promotional budgets as part of their overall deal, and any perceived discrepancy can lead to litigation.

Industry Reactions

Industry insiders have noted that this case could set a precedent for how promotional budgets are negotiated and enforced. Some analysts suggest that artists may increasingly demand more transparency and control over marketing spend to protect their brand and revenue streams.

What This Means for Fans

For fans awaiting Pink Friday 2, the legal wrangling may delay the album’s release or affect the scale of its promotional rollout. However, the outcome could also lead to a more aggressive marketing strategy once the dispute is resolved.
